Expression & Comparison of Sol CD44 Salivary Biomarker in Patients with Oral Sub Mucous Fibrosis and Oral Squamous Cell Carcinoma

Background: The aim of the current study was to assess and compare the expression of SoLCD44 in patients with oral potential malignant diseases and oral squamous cell carcinoma.
Methodology: A total of 135 subjects were selected and divided into three groups: - Oral premalignant disorder (OSMF) OSMF group consisted of 45 patients, Oral squamous cell carcinoma (OSCC) group consisted of 45 patients who were recently diagnosed with OSCC and Healthy group consisted of 45 healthy volunteers as controls with no oral or systemic lesions.Demographic variables such as age, gender, site of the lesion & habits were recorded for all patients. Unstimulated saliva samples were collected and analyzed for the expression of salivary biomarker SolCD44 using ELISA and the readings were calculated with the UV Spectrophotometer at 450nm.
Results: The results of the present study showed that the higher percentages of males had OSCC and OSMF. Among the various sites of the oral cavity, buccal mucosa showed a higher prevalence of OSCC. Tobacco chewing habit was seen to be prevalent in OSMF and OSCC groups when compared with the other habits. SolCD44 expression was found to be elevated in the OSCC group followed by OSMF levels was found to be statistically significant (p value=0.005).
Conclusion: The results of the present study suggest that SolCD44 can serve as a potential salivary biomarker for the early detection and prevention of precancerous lesions. Additionally, it may be utilized as a therapeutic tool to assess the risk of progression to oral squamous cell carcinoma.
